Description

Appointment of an experienced and skilled contractor to carry out protection testing on high voltage circuits across various sites. This will include undertaking all relevant duties of Principal Contractor under the Construction Design and Maintenance 2015 (CDM2015) Regulations for the project including preparation of the construction phase plan, development and management of a project Programme and Resource Plan for Nexus' agreement, development of a testing strategy, verification of (by testing) existing relay settings against existing test and commissioning documents and the production / sign-off of test certificates / sheets.
